Recycled Journal Notebooks. Yum.

There are moms who buy sleek leather-trimmed MomAgendas to keep themselves organized. And there are moms like me who buy Cinnamon Life recycled spiral notebooks to keep their lists. Okay, I wouldn’t cry if my husband decided to put a MomAgenda in my stocking this year. But these recycled notebooks are so crazy and fun. They’re handmade from discarded boxes, filled with recycled paper and backed with heavy-duty chipboard. And they come in SO MANY choices – including Swanson TV dinners, cereal boxes, animal crackers, soy milk, candy…I could go on, but I highly recommend taking a look for yourself. It’s fun to search for a product that has a special meaning for someone and then surprise them with this super-personalized gift. Way better than a monogrammed bar of soap!
